Discovering the Philosophers Walk
The Philosophers Walk, or Philosophenweg, in Heidelberg, Germany, offers an enchanting path that seamlessly blends natural beauty with historical charm. Nestled on the northern bank of the Neckar River, this scenic walkway winds along the Königstuhl hillside and has long captured the imaginations of visitors and locals alike. Panoramic Views and Rich History
Walking along the Philosophers Walk provides stunning panoramic views of Heidelberg’s old town, the Neckar River below, and the iconic Heidelberg Castle perched proudly above the city. This vantage point is not only picturesque but also steeped in a rich cultural and intellectual history. The name “Philosophenweg” reflects the path’s tradition as a favorite contemplative retreat for professors and philosophers from the nearby University of Heidelberg. As such, it offers a unique combination of natural splendor and the aura of deep reflection, perfect for travelers who appreciate meaningful experiences.
